CASNo.: 1634-04-4

Molecular formula: C5H 12O.

Molecular weight: 88. 15

Boiling point: 55.3℃

Melting point:-109℃

Chinese name: methyl tert-butyl ether; Methyl tert-butyl ether; 2- methoxy-methylpropane; Tert-butyl methyl ether; 2- methyl -2- methoxypropane

English name: 2- methoxy -2- methylpropane; MTBE methyl tert-butyl ether; Tert-butyl methyl ether; Tert-butyl methyl ether

Description: Colorless low viscosity liquid. Melting point-109℃, boiling point 55.3℃, freezing point-108.6℃, relative density 0.7407(20/4℃) and refractive index 1.3694. Flash point (closed cup) -28℃, ignition point 460℃, explosion limit (in air) 1.65%-8.4% (by volume), vapor pressure (25℃)32.664kPa, critical pressure 3.43MPa, critical temperature 223.95℃, viscosity (20℃). It is miscible with gasoline and many organic solvents, slightly soluble in water, and can form a boiling mixture with some polar solvents such as water, methanol and ethanol. It has a terpene-like smell.

Production method: mixed butene and methanol are used as raw materials, and exothermic reaction is carried out in the presence of acidic catalyst. The representative processes are Hess in Germany and Snam Projiti in Italy. The new catalytic distillation process developed by American Chemical Research and Licensing Company and New Chemical Company has been applied in 198 1. In this method, a catalytic fixed bed reactor and a distillation column are combined in the same equipment, and the heat released by the reaction is used for the rectification and purification of methyl tert-butyl ether, thus reducing the process energy consumption.

Raw material consumption quota: methanol 36 1kg/t, isobutylene (100%) 650kg/t.

Usage: This product is mainly used as gasoline additive with excellent antiknock performance. Good miscibility with gasoline, less water absorption and no pollution to the environment. MTBE can improve the cold start characteristics and acceleration performance of gasoline, and has no adverse effect on gas resistance. Although the calorific value of methyl tert-butyl ether is low, the driving test shows that using gasoline COntaining 10%MTBE can reduce the fuel consumption by 7%, and obviously reduce the lead content and co content in the tail gas, especially the emission of carcinogenic polycyclic aromatic hydrocarbons. As a raw material for organic synthesis, high-purity isobutylene can be prepared. It can also be used to produce 2- methacrolein, methacrylic acid and isoprene. In addition, it can also be used as analytical solvent and extractant.

MTBE

Methyl tert-butyl ether (MTBE) is an organic compound with the chemical formula C5H 12O. It is a colorless and transparent liquid, insoluble in water, soluble in ethanol and ether.

Methyl ethyl ether

Methyl ethyl ether is an organic compound with chemical formula C3H8O, which is colorless gas at normal temperature and pressure and has medicinal taste. It is soluble in water and miscible with ethanol and ether, and is mainly used as an anesthetic.

diisopropyl ether

Diisopropyl ether, also known as isopropyl ether, is an organic compound with the chemical formula C6H 14O. It is mainly used as standard substance, solvent and extractant for chromatographic analysis, and can also be used for organic synthesis.

butyl ether

Butyl ether, also known as dibutyl ether, is an organic compound with the chemical formula of C8H 18O. Colorless liquid, slightly soluble in water, soluble in acetone, dichloropropane and gasoline, miscible in ethanol.
